Anna Rupp

Science communication and design specialist

Anna Rupp has been working at Fraunhofer IMW in Leipzig since 2021. Starting out as a student assistant for marketing and communication, she has been a permanent employee since March 2024 in the Innovative Regions Unit, which has been part of Fraunhofer ISI in Leipzig since January 1, 2025. She specializes in science communication, user-oriented knowledge transfer, and knowledge acceptance.

In her work at Fraunhofer, she is committed to application-oriented project implementation in order to strengthen the dialogue between science and society and promote sustainable knowledge and technology transfer.

With her background in research design, she understands knowledge as a design process and design as a means of generating knowledge. It is important to her to see and utilize the potential of design as an integrative and interdisciplinary practice. 

In addition, she works internationally as a freelance artist and illustrator in cooperative book projects and multimedia exhibition formats. (Website: www.annarosarupp.de)
